    Any of you fine folks have an idea as to why my 04' v6 5 speed four wheel drive stopped working? I'm in ice n snow in Atlanta having a blast and all of a sudden I pull the stick and no 4x4! I could sure use some help b4 the snow melts!

    A common problem is with the front axle actuator motor. The contacts for the motor sometimes will not make a good connection. Many have removed the actuator, opened it up, and soldered the motor connectors. Not saying that this IS your problem, but I have heard of it a lot.
